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Nestled in the southern part of Fresno, the race track is a key fixture in the region's event landscape. Its location offers a blend of easy access from major roadways and proximity to urban amenities. The primary artery for access is SR 180, which connects readily to CA-99, the main north-south freeway through the Central Valley. Visitors arriving by air will find Fresno Yosemite International Airport (FAT) to be the closest airport, typically a 15-20 minute drive from the track depending on traffic. Parking is a significant consideration; while the track offers its own lots, understanding the flow of vehicles on event days is crucial. Rideshare services are common, but establishing clear pickup and drop-off points with your driver beforehand is advisable. For those planning to drive, arriving at least 60-90 minutes before the first event is recommended to allow ample time for parking and entering the venue without feeling rushed. The surrounding area is primarily industrial and agricultural, with residential neighborhoods and commercial centers a short drive away.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winters in Fresno are generally cool and can be damp, with average high temperatures in the 50s and lows in the 40s. Rain is most common during these months, so visitors should pack layers, including a waterproof jacket or umbrella. Outdoor events might be subject to cancellation or postponement due to heavy rain. Consider indoor activities in Fresno if attending during a particularly wet spell.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ings pleasant temperatures, with highs gradually climbing into the 70s and 80s. This is an ideal time for outdoor events like racing. Pack light layers, comfortable walking shoes, and sun protection like hats and sunglasses. Early summer remains agreeable, though temperatures begin to rise, signaling the approach of hotter months ahead.

☀️

Mid-summer

Summers in Fresno are hot and dry, with average high temperatures frequently reaching the 90s and occasionally exceeding 100°F. If attending events during this period, hydration is paramount. Light, breathable clothing, sunscreen, and hats are essential. Fans and shaded seating areas at the track become highly desirable. Be prepared for significant heat, especially for daytime events.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ers a return to comfortable temperatures, with highs typically in the 70s and 80s, cooling down in the evenings. This season is excellent for attending outdoor events, including the race track. Layers are still recommended as days can be warm and nights cooler. The dry climate persists, with less frequent rain than in winter months. Fall foliage can add a scenic element to drives around the Central Valley.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is most probable during the winter months, typically from November through March. Snowfall is exceptionally rare in Fresno itself, usually only occurring at higher elevations in the surrounding Sierra Nevada mountains. Visitors should monitor weather forecasts closely, especially for events scheduled during winter, and be prepared for potential delays or changes due to inclement weather. The track grounds might become muddy after heavy rain.
